Job Duties:

  • Supervises and manages scheduled staff to ensure proper use of resources and adequate staff coverage
  • Evaluates the quality and outcomes of critical nursing functions
  • Takes necessary actions to train and supervise staff to ensure Veteran/Member care standards of care are met
  • Applies knowledge of applicable regulatory requirements and institutes corrective action whenever deficiencies are identified
  • Participates and assumes leadership roles, as assigned on committees and task forces
  • Participates in Human Resource activities related to interviewing, selection, performance evaluations, coaching/counseling and administering disciplinary actions, as necessary
  • Responds to and takes appropriate action regarding emergent issues that involve allegations of abuse, neglect/mistreatment of residents, fire or police involvement, and elopements
  • Conveys consistent, effective communication with the DON and/or Administrator
  • Provides assistance on units and may act on behalf of the DON in their absence
  • Actively participates in the AMS process

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ities (KSAs):

Knowledge of:

  • Clinical management of moderate to complex medical conditions found within a skilled nursing facility
  • Employee management issues related to specific demands of a nursing home environment
  • Relevant regulations as pertained to the nursing home, including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act (OBRA) ,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) and other standards
  • Regulatory requirements and how to complete resident assessments
  • Human Resources functions to include recruiting, training, coaching/counseling and taking disciplinary actions
  • Designing and implementing systems related to the workflow, scheduling, quality assurance functions and tracking the frequency of quality indicators within the nursing home environment

Skill in:

  • Communicating with a variety of members and staff; effective use of English in both oral and written form
  • Managing a variety of systems and functions to include human resources and nursing practices
  • Assessing and planning appropriate medical interventions
  • Problem solving in areas of complex or multi-faceted issues that are related to nursing care and practices
  • Management and leadership
  • Establishing and maintaining interpersonal relationships at all organizational levels

Ability to:

  • Read and accurately interpret and apply State Personnel Rules
  • Learn and apply agency policies and procedures
  • Act professionally and compassionately with both internal and external contacts
